Key dystopian elements include pervasive surveillance, propaganda, and the erasure of history, all designed to suppress individuality and enforce conformity. The setting of george orwell's iconic novel 1984 is a dystopian future where a totalitarian regime known as the party controls every aspect of people's lives.
